Grocery List for 4 Servings

For the Strawberry Layer

  • 1 lb fresh strawberries (reserve 8 for garnish)
  • 3 tbsp granulated sugar
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ice
  • 1 tsp vanilla bean paste
  • 2 tbsp strawberry liqueur (optional)

For the Mascarpone Cream

  • 8 oz mascarpone cheese
  • ¾ cup heavy whipping cream
  • ⅓ cup powdered sugar
  • 1 tsp pure vanilla extract
  • Zest of 1 lemon

Additional Components

  • 12-16 ladyfinger cookies (depending on jar size)
  • ½ cup orange juice (or mango nectar for variation)
  • Fresh mint or lemon balm for garnish

Step-by-Step Assembly Guide

1. Prepare the Strawberries (10 minutes)

  1. Hull and dice strawberries (reserve prettiest for garnish)
  2. Mix with sugar, lemon juice, and vanilla
  3. Add liqueur if using
  4. Let macerate 15 minutes until juicy

Pro Tip: Never rinse strawberries under running water – pat gently with damp paper towels to preserve flavor.

2. Make the Cream (8 minutes)

  1. Whip cream to stiff peaks
  2. Beat mascarpone with powdered sugar, vanilla, and zest
  3. Gently fold in whipped cream

3. Layer in Jars (7 minutes)

  1. Briefly dip ladyfingers in juice (1-2 seconds)
  2. Build layers in this order:
    • Macerated strawberries (with juices)
    • Dipped ladyfingers
    • Mascarpone cream
  3. Repeat layers
  4. Finish with cream layer

4. Final Touches (5 minutes)

  1. Chill for at least 2 hours
  2. Before serving, garnish with strawberry slices and herbs
  3. Optional dusting of powdered sugar

Professional Secrets for Perfect Results

Texture Perfection

  • Ladyfingers should be moist but not soggy
  • Cream should hold its shape when piped
  • Strawberry pieces should be uniform for even distribution

Flavor Enhancements

  • Use ripe, fragrant strawberries
  • Quality vanilla makes a difference
  • Lemon zest brightens all flavors

Make-Ahead Magic

  • Components keep separately for 2 days
  • Assemble max 24 hours before serving
  • Store covered in refrigerator

FAQ Section

Can I use frozen strawberries?

Yes, but:

  • Thaw completely first
  • Drain excess liquid
  • Expect slightly softer texture

How long does it keep?

Best consumed:

  • Within 24 hours (perfect texture)
  • Up to 48 hours (softer cookies)
  • Do not freeze assembled dessert

Final Pro Tip: For optimal texture, assemble the jars no more than 6 hours before serving if using freshly dipped ladyfingers. For true make-ahead convenience, layer all components except the cookies, then add dipped ladyfingers just before serving.
